WebMar 8, 2024 · The table spec argument tells LaTeX the alignment to be used in each column and the vertical lines to insert. The number of columns does not need to be specified as it is inferred by looking at the number of arguments provided. It is also possible to add vertical lines between the columns here. WebLaTeX supports the creation of a document structure and also enables customization of sectioning and numbering. The commands available to organize a document depend on the document class being used, although the simplest form of organization, sectioning, is available in all formats. WebNov 24, 2024 · MATLAB supports LATEX text in charting, annotations and publishing outputs. In such instances, the LATEX expressions will be interpreted as LATEX text and displayed appropriately. Command window does not render LATEX expressions and cannot be used to display publishable output.
